Robert Duane Van Gorp was born on August 11, 1947, in Oskaloosa, Iowa, to Robert and Macel Van Gorp. He resided in New Sharon and Manilla, Iowa, before graduating from Manilla High School in 1965. Duane served in the Army and Army National Guard. He earned his bachelor's degree in education from the University of Nebraska - Omaha.

Duane taught and coached in the Dallas Community School District. He was very proud that his basketball team earned the title of Sectional Champs/District Runner-Up in his first year as Head Coach in 1977-78 and then went on to Sub-State for the Iowa Boys' State Basketball Tournament in 1978-79. He enjoyed hearing from former students and athletes over the years. He transitioned from business teacher and coach to School Business Manager and Athletic Director for Dallas Center-Grimes CSD, and later served as Chief Financial Officer for the Saydel, Johnston, and Waukee Community Schools. He retired from the Waukee Schools in 2011.

Duane and Deb enjoyed many years of traveling to special locations...Maui, Hotel Del on Coronado Island, the National Baseball Hall of Fame and Museum in Cooperstown, professional baseball games, and Iowa Hawkeye Bowl Games. After enjoying many years of traveling to and from their second home in Arizona, Duane was "living his dream" when they moved there full-time in March of 2020. He resided there until his death on August 2, 2023.

Duane loved and cherished his family and friends. He leaves behind his wife Deb of 38 years, daughter Kari Dorrian and her husband Ron of Grimes; daughter Amy Larson and her husband Chad of Johnston; grandchildren, Bryan Dorrian and Hannah Hollins of Washington, DC; Dallas and Jessica Dorrian of Des Moines; Allison Dorrian, Grace and Anna Larson; and great grandchild, Wesley Dorrian; father-in-law Ralph Owens of Mesa; brothers-in law & sisters-in-law John Thomas of Dallas Center; Ralph & Michaela Owens of Ankeny; Rich & Sheryl Uhl of Sloan; Cyndi Owens of Minneapolis; and many nieces and nephews. Duane's father-in-law, Ralph Owens, passed away three days after Duane on August 5th.

He was preceded in death by his dad and mom, sisters Shirley Thomas and Sheryl Kain, mother-in-law Maxine Owens, and nephew Matt Uhl.

Duane felt so lucky to have such special relationships with extended family and so many friends. From his many valued colleagues over his 36-year career in K-12 public education to his fast-pitch softball days, Iowa Hawkeye tailgates, trips to Yankee Stadium (old and new), "snowbird" get-togethers...such great memories!
